它来了。《Linux Journal》2018年3月刊现已开放下载。 本期《Linux Journal》杂志页数堪比大多数技术书籍,厚达 181 页,共 23 篇文章,探讨了从家庭自动化爱好者到自由软件倡导者,再到硬核黑客和高级系统架构师等所有人都密切关注的主题。
非 Linux FOSS:不要喝苹果酷爱饮料;酿造你自己的! 我在命令行中使用的一些工具非常基本,并且深深地融入了我的日常操作中,以至于当它们不可用时会感觉很奇怪。这种情况经常发生在我使用 OS X 时。我喜欢 OS X 具有 UNIX 底层结构。我喜欢终端窗口是一个真正的终端窗口,并且像终端窗口应该工作的那样工作。
通过 Bash 脚本阅读网络漫画 我关注了几部网络漫画。我过去常常打开我的网络浏览器并查看每个漫画的网站。当我只阅读几部网络漫画时,这种方法很好,但是当我关注超过大约十部漫画时,保持更新就变得很痛苦。现在,我阅读大约 20 部网络漫画。仅仅为了阅读一部网络漫画而单独打开每个网站需要花费大量时间。
使用 ImageMagick 调整图像大小 当然,您可以打开像 GIMP 这样的图形程序并调整图像大小,但是如果您想调整 10 张、50 张或 200 张图像的大小怎么办? ImageMagick 的 convert 程序正是您所需要的。
命令行云:rss2email 在我的上一篇文章中,我开始了一个名为“命令行云”的系列。该系列的目的是讨论如何在不求助于网络浏览器的情况下使用我们现在面临的云服务。我大部分时间都在命令行上度过,所以我也最希望在那里与云服务进行交互。
书呆子的速度测试 大多数在家中上网的人都访问过速度测试网站,以确保他们获得的速度接近他们超额支付的速度。我每月为 Charter 提供的商业级连接支付超过 100 美元,因此我定期确保我获得的是广告宣传的速度。
与 pax 和平相处 pax 是典型 Linux 安装中不太知名的实用程序之一。这太糟糕了,因为 pax 具有非常好的功能集,并且其命令行选项易于理解和记忆。 pax 是一个归档程序,类似于 tar(1),但在某些方面它也是 cp(1) 的更好版本,尤其是因为您可以将 pax 与 SSH 结合使用以通过网络复制文件集。
命令行省时技巧 我记得第一次我的一个朋友向我介绍了 Linux,并向我展示了我不需要完整地输入命令和路径名——我可以只开始输入并使用 Tab 键来完成其余部分。那太酷了。我认为每个人都喜欢 Tab 补全,因为这是您几乎每分钟在 shell 中花费的时间都会使用的东西。
非 Linux FOSS:libnotify,OS X 风格 我在 OS X 上的终端窗口中使用 Irssi 时不喜欢的一件事是,当有人在 IRC 中提到我的名字时,我经常会错过屏幕闪烁。借助一些花哨的 SSH 隧道(也许在其他问题上会有更多介绍)和一个非常酷的弹出通知工具,如果有人提到我的名字,我就不会错过它。
Weechat,Irssi 的小兄弟 将 Weechat 称为 Irssi 的小兄弟可能不公平,但在我对它的简短介绍中,这就是我的感觉。如果 Weechat 对我来说似乎没有 Irssi 那么强大,我绝对可以说它开箱即用更好看。所以,小兄弟有一个优点!
一条尾巴远远不够 虽然我很难看着这篇文章的标题而不想到变异的猫科动物,但这并不能降低该陈述的真实性。如果您曾经在日志文件上使用过 tail 命令,您会立即欣赏 multitail。我的朋友(也是 LJ 读者)Nick Danger 向我介绍了 multitail,我简直不敢相信它有多么有用。
Shell 游戏 Linux Journal 中的许多酷炫功能都需要使用命令行。对于我们 Linux 用户来说,这通常没什么大不了的,因为我们随时可以使用终端窗口。但是,有时在某个 Internet 主机上拥有一个 shell 帐户会很有帮助。
从命令行阅读 Linux Journal 在这个时代,阅读方式比以往任何时候都多。即使《Linux Journal》不再以纸质形式出版,您仍然可以使用网络浏览器、PDF 软件、电子书阅读器和手机阅读它。我自己没有电子书阅读器,但我认为您可以争辩说,阅读《Linux Journal》的唯一真正方法是从命令行。
命令行上的 Wi-Fi 越来越多的人正在使用无线网络作为其主要的网络媒介。X11 下提供了出色的程序,这些程序为用户提供了无线网卡的图形界面。GNOME 和 KDE 都包含网络管理实用程序,而一个名为 wicd 的与桌面环境无关的实用程序也提供了强大的功能。